See Through Smoke and Shadows: Applications of FLIR Thermal Imaging

Flir thermal imaging unveils the world through a different lens. Unlike conventional cameras that capture visible light, Flir gadgets detect infrared radiation emitted by objects. This unique capability allows us to visualize temperature variations, creating images where heat becomes clear. These intriguing images present invaluable information across a vast array of sectors.

From searching lost individuals in smoke-filled environments to inspecting the integrity of electrical equipment, Flir thermal imaging demonstrates its versatility and essential role.

In the realm of disaster recovery, Flir sensors become lifesavers, allowing responders to locate survivors trapped leak detection amidst debris or obscured by smoke. The ability to see through these hazards can mean the difference between life and death.

Furthermore, Flir thermal imaging functions a vital role in industrial inspections. By identifying subtle temperature variations, technicians can expose potential problems before they lead to costly downtime or major breakdowns.

Beyond Visible Light: Exploring the Power of FLIR Infrared Cameras

The world we perceive through our eyes is just a sliver of the electromagnetic spectrum. Infrared imaging opens a hidden dimension, allowing us to see beyond the visible light and into the realm of heat signatures. FLIR infrared cameras are sophisticated instruments that harness this technology, delivering invaluable insights in a broad range of applications.

  • Leveraging thermal imaging to detect flames, FLIR cameras are indispensable tools for firefighting and disaster response teams.
  • Inspectors rely on these cameras to identify thermal leaks in a variety of industrial settings.
  • Researchers utilize FLIR's capabilities to study thermal phenomena, tracking heat distribution in biological systems and geological landscapes.

Additionally, FLIR infrared cameras play a crucial role in security applications. Their ability to detect heat signatures through darkness or obstacles makes them powerful tools for perimeter protection and detection.
